Return to Makefile CVS log | Up to [cvs.NetBSD.org] / pkgsrc / inputmethod / ibus-el |
File: [cvs.NetBSD.org] / pkgsrc / inputmethod / ibus-el / Attic / Makefile (download)
Revision 1.16, Wed Aug 16 20:21:10 2017 UTC (6 years, 7 months ago) by wiz
Follow some http redirects. |
# $NetBSD: Makefile,v 1.16 2017/08/16 20:21:10 wiz Exp $ # DISTNAME= ibus-el-0.3.2 PKGNAME= ${EMACS_PKGNAME_PREFIX}${DISTNAME} PKGREVISION= 3 CATEGORIES= inputmethod MASTER_SITES= http://www11.atwiki.jp/s-irie/pub/emacs/ibus/ MAINTAINER= pkgsrc-users@NetBSD.org HOMEPAGE= https://www11.atwiki.jp/s-irie/pages/21.html COMMENT= IBus client for GNU Emacs LICENSE= gnu-gpl-v3 DEPENDS+= {${PYPKGPREFIX}-ibus-python-[0-9]*,ibus>=1.2<1.5}:../../inputmethod/ibus-python DEPENDS+= ${PYPKGPREFIX}-Xlib-[0-9]*:../../x11/py-Xlib USE_LANGUAGES= # none EMACS_VERSIONS_ACCEPTED= emacs22 emacs23 emacs24 REPLACE_PYTHON= ibus-el-agent # then execute directly SUBST_CLASSES+= pycmd SUBST_STAGE.pycmd= pre-build SUBST_FILES.pycmd= ibus.el SUBST_SED.pycmd= -e 's|"python"|nil|' do-build: ${RUN} cd ${WRKSRC}; \ ${SETENV} ${PKGSRC_MAKE_ENV} \ ${EMACS_BIN} --no-init-file --no-site-file -batch \ -f batch-byte-compile ibus.el do-install: ${INSTALL_DATA_DIR} ${DESTDIR}${EMACS_LISPPREFIX} ${INSTALL_DATA} ${WRKSRC}/ibus.el ${DESTDIR}${EMACS_LISPPREFIX} ${INSTALL_DATA} ${WRKSRC}/ibus.elc ${DESTDIR}${EMACS_LISPPREFIX} ${INSTALL_SCRIPT} ${WRKSRC}/ibus-el-agent ${DESTDIR}${EMACS_LISPPREFIX} .include "../../editors/emacs/modules.mk" .include "../../lang/python/application.mk" .include "../../mk/bsd.pkg.mk"